explinux的简单介绍

admin 今天 3阅读 0评论

本文目录一览:

在Linux中通过expect工具实现脚本的自动交互

在Linux中实现脚本的自动交互,可以通过expect工具进行。expect是基于tcl构建的自动化交互套件,适用于需要输入指令的场景。通过脚本设置,实现自动交互通信。首先,安装expect工具。expect依赖于tcl,因此,确保系统已安装tcl。其次,熟悉expect的常用命令。

在大多数Linux发行版中,Expect可以通过包管理器安装。例如,在Debian/Ubuntu系统中,可以使用sudo aptget install expect命令进行安装。在Red Hat/CentOS系统中,可以使用sudo yum install expect命令。编写Expect脚本:Expect脚本用于自动化处理需要用户交互的命令。脚本中包含了spawn、expect、send等关键命令。

在Linux系统中,若需要运行shell脚本并在脚本执行过程中自动输入密码,可以使用expect工具来实现这一功能。Expect是一款专门用于自动化交互任务的脚本语言,它能够模拟用户与程序交互的过程,包括输入文本、选择菜单项等操作。安装expect软件后,通过编写相应的expect脚本,可以实现自动输入密码的功能。

expect命令是Linux系统中一个非常实用的工具,可以用于自动化与需要用户输入进行交互的程序。通过灵活运用其基本语法和技巧,可以创建强大且高效的自动化脚本,提高工作效率。然而,需要谨慎使用,尤其是在处理敏感信息时,确保脚本的安全性和可维护性。希望本文能帮助你更好地理解和应用expect命令。

explinux的简单介绍

exp操作系统是什么意思

1、Exp操作系统是中国黑客小组开发的一款基于Linux的操作系统。其特点是集成了大量的黑客工具和软件,包括密码破解、端口扫描、攻击工具等,能够在渗透测试和网络攻防等领域得到广泛应用。虽然Exp操作系统在黑客领域备受好评,但其使用也需要严格的合法合规性原则,不能用于非法侵入他人网络或系统。

2、exp通常指的是一个技术指标,即EXP指标,主要用于判断股票在上升通道中股价的起伏情况。通过修改EXP指标的相关参数,可以更准确地反映股价的走势。在办公软件中:officexp是指在windowsxp操作系统下的文档类办公软件,是Microsoft Office系列的一个版本。

3、exp 是一个在计算机编程和系统管理中常用的指令,其具体含义取决于不同的环境和上下文。以下是对 exp 指令在不同情境下的详细解释: 在编程中:C 语言:exp() 是一个数学函数,专门用于计算自然常数 e(约等于 71828)的指数,即 e 的 x 次方。

4、在ORACLE数据库中,exp是一种操作系统命令行工具,用于数据库的导出操作。它是ORACLE幸存的最古老的两个操作系统命令行工具之一,常用于小型数据库的转储、表空间的迁移、表的抽取以及检测逻辑和物理冲突等。化学杂交剂:exp也是一种化学杂交剂,主要成分磺酰脲类化合物。

5、是的,exp是过期时间。在计算机科学、数学以及许多其他领域中,exp常常代表expiration,即某个物品、服务或数据的过期时间。这一术语广泛应用于多个场景,例如在操作系统、数据库管理、电子产品的质保期等。

linux下怎么用exp和imp导出和导入指定的oracle数据库表?

1、它是操作系统下一个可执行的文件 存放目录/ORACLE_HOME/bin exp导出工具将数据库中数据备份压缩成一个二进制系统文件.可以在不同OS间迁移 它有三种模式:a. 用户模式: 导出用户所有对象以及对象中的数据;b. 表模式: 导出用户所有表或者指定的表;c. 整个数据库: 导出数据库中所有对象。

2、对于导出的数据,如果文件较大,可以使用第三方工具进行二次压缩,如winzip, winrar, 7zip等。同时,exp工具也支持直接压缩数据,只需在命令后加上compress=y即可。接下来,我们来看看如何导入数据。

3、首先,你可以使用exp命令导出所有表的数据,例如:exp admin/123456@p2p file=d:\p2p.dmp full=y。如果你只需要导出特定的表,可以使用exp命令并指定表名,例如:exp system/manager@TEST file=d:\daochu.dmp tables=(table1,table2)。要将导出的dmp文件导入到Oracle数据库中,可以使用imp命令。

4、All rights reserved.数据泵导入实用程序提供了一种用于在 Oracle 数据库之间传输数据对象的机制。该实用程序可以使用以下命令进行调用: 示例: impdp scott/tiger DIRECTORY=dmpdir DUMPFILE=scott.dmp您可以控制导入的运行方式。具体方法是: 在‘impdp‘ 命令后输入各种参数。

5、直接登录SQL*Plus:在命令行中,可以直接使用sqlplus / as sysdba命令以SYSDBA权限登录到Oracle数据库。导出数据库:与Oracle 9i类似,使用exp 用户名/密码@数据库名 file=路径 full=y命令导出整个数据库。使用tables=表名参数导出单张表。

汇总丨五种实用型linux提权方法!

内核提权 常规内核提权: 了解目标Linux系统的内核版本。 使用searchsploit搜索对应漏洞的exp,并下载c文件进行编译。 在meterpreter环境下,将编译好的exp上传至目标系统的tmp目录,并赋予执行权限。 执行exp后,权限可提升至root。

利用SUID提权 SUID是一种特殊权限,可以让调用者在执行过程中暂时获得该文件拥有者的权限。通过找到并运行root用户所拥有的SUID文件,可以在运行该文件时获得root用户权限。查找并运行SUID文件:使用find / -perm -u=s -type f 2/dev/null查找可以用来提权的SUID文件。

在Linux系统中,普通用户想要执行需要root权限的操作,有几种常见的方法。一种是直接知道root密码的情况下,可以使用命令 su - 这个命令会提示输入root用户的密码,成功后就会切换到root用户,获得完全的系统权限。

内核提权 通过内核版本判断是否可实现一键提权,利用辅助工具如linux-exploit-suggester进行提权操作。Capability提权 利用capability特性,为普通用户赋予root级别的权限,实现提权操作。NFS提权 通过NFS网络文件共享系统,利用特定配置实现提权。

暴力破解提权是提权策略的一种,课程详细讲解了两种暴力破解方法:一是通过su命令暴力破解root密码,如使用sucrack工具;二是通过SSH协议,如使用hydra工具。课程以实战演示了如何使用sucrack尝试爆破root用户密码,以及如何配置和使用hydra进行SSH暴力破解。

mysql x里面引入了一个system函数,这个函数可以执行系统命令,当mysql以root登陆的时候,就可以利用这个函数执行命令,当然是在权限许可的 范围内。一般我们按照常规思路,搞到mysql的root密码之后,我们都会连接上去,创建一个表,然后outfile,搞到一个webshell ,然后提权如斯这般。今天我们换一种方式。

文章版权声明:除非注明,否则均为915资讯网原创文章,转载或复制请以超链接形式并注明出处。

发表评论

快捷回复: 表情:
AddoilApplauseBadlaughBombCoffeeFabulousFacepalmFecesFrownHeyhaInsidiousKeepFightingNoProbPigHeadShockedSinistersmileSlapSocialSweatTolaughWatermelonWittyWowYeahYellowdog
评论列表 (暂无评论,3人围观)

还没有评论,来说两句吧...

目录[+]